win7如何关闭虚拟机Hyper-v

win7如何关闭虚拟机Hyper-v

Win7如何关闭虚拟机Hyper-v:使用控制面板、通过命令提示符、禁用Hyper-V服务、修改Boot Configuration Data (BCD)。本文将详细介绍这些方法,并说明每种方法的具体步骤和适用场景。

尽管Windows 7不自带Hyper-V功能,但有时用户可能会在升级到Windows 8或Windows 10后遇到Hyper-V相关问题,或者在使用第三方虚拟化软件时需要禁用Hyper-V。以下是几种有效的关闭方法:

一、使用控制面板

控制面板是Windows系统中管理各种功能和设置的中心。关闭Hyper-V的最简单方法之一就是通过控制面板进行操作。

  1. 打开控制面板

    • 点击“开始”菜单,选择“控制面板”。
    • 选择“程序和功能”。
  2. 进入Windows功能

    • 在“程序和功能”窗口中,点击左侧的“启用或关闭Windows功能”链接。
  3. 关闭Hyper-V

    • 在弹出的“Windows功能”对话框中,找到并取消选中“Hyper-V”。
    • 点击“确定”,系统将应用更改并可能需要重新启动。

通过控制面板关闭Hyper-V是最直观的方法,适合不熟悉命令行的用户。

二、通过命令提示符

对于喜欢使用命令行的用户,可以通过命令提示符关闭Hyper-V。

  1. 打开命令提示符

    • 按下Win + R键,输入cmd,然后按Enter
  2. 执行关闭命令

    • 在命令提示符窗口中输入以下命令:
      bcdedit /set hypervisorlaunchtype off

    • 按下Enter键执行命令。
  3. 重新启动计算机

    • 命令执行完毕后,重新启动计算机以应用更改。

这种方法适用于需要快速关闭Hyper-V且熟悉命令行操作的用户。

三、禁用Hyper-V服务

禁用相关服务也是一种有效的关闭方法,适用于需要临时禁用Hyper-V的情况。

  1. 打开服务管理器

    • 按下Win + R键,输入services.msc,然后按Enter
  2. 找到Hyper-V相关服务

    • 在服务列表中找到以下服务:
      • Hyper-V Virtual Machine Management
      • Hyper-V Host Compute Service
  3. 禁用服务

    • 右键点击服务名称,选择“属性”。
    • 在“启动类型”下拉菜单中选择“禁用”。
    • 点击“确定”并重新启动计算机。

这种方法适合需要临时关闭Hyper-V的用户,并且可以随时通过相同的方式重新启用。

四、修改Boot Configuration Data (BCD)

直接修改BCD是最底层的方法,适合解决复杂的Hyper-V问题。

  1. 打开命令提示符

    • 按下Win + R键,输入cmd,然后按Enter
  2. 备份当前BCD设置

    • 输入以下命令备份当前BCD设置:
      bcdedit /export C:BCDBackup

    • 按下Enter键执行命令。
  3. 禁用Hyper-V

    • 输入以下命令禁用Hyper-V:
      bcdedit /set {current} hypervisorlaunchtype off

    • 按下Enter键执行命令。
  4. 重新启动计算机

    • 命令执行完毕后,重新启动计算机以应用更改。

修改BCD适用于需要彻底关闭Hyper-V且有一定技术背景的用户。

五、总结

关闭虚拟机Hyper-V在Windows 7中并不是一个常见的操作,因为Windows 7并不自带Hyper-V功能。然而,在升级到Windows 8或Windows 10后,用户可能会遇到Hyper-V相关问题,或者在使用第三方虚拟化软件时需要禁用Hyper-V。上述几种方法,包括使用控制面板、通过命令提示符、禁用服务和修改BCD,都是有效的解决方法。

控制面板方法适合不熟悉命令行的用户,命令提示符方法适合需要快速关闭Hyper-V的用户,禁用服务方法适合需要临时关闭Hyper-V的用户,而修改BCD方法适合需要彻底关闭Hyper-V且有一定技术背景的用户。根据具体需求选择合适的方法,即可有效关闭Hyper-V。

相关问答FAQs:

1. 如何在Windows 7上禁用Hyper-V虚拟机?
如果您想在Windows 7上关闭Hyper-V虚拟机,可以按照以下步骤进行操作:

  • 首先,打开“控制面板”。
  • 在控制面板中,找到并点击“程序”。
  • 在“程序和功能”下,点击“启用或关闭Windows功能”。
  • 在弹出的“Windows功能”窗口中,找到“Hyper-V”选项并取消勾选。
  • 点击“确定”并等待系统完成更改。
  • 最后,重新启动计算机以应用更改。

2. 如何在Windows 7上停用Hyper-V虚拟机服务?
如果您想在Windows 7上停用Hyper-V虚拟机服务,可以按照以下步骤进行操作:

  • 首先,按下Win + R键打开运行窗口。
  • 在运行窗口中,输入“services.msc”并按下回车键。
  • 在“服务”窗口中,找到并双击“Hyper-V虚拟机管理程序”服务。
  • 在服务属性窗口中,将“启动类型”改为“禁用”。
  • 点击“应用”并确定更改。
  • 最后,重新启动计算机以使更改生效。

3. 如何在Windows 7上关闭Hyper-V虚拟机的自动启动?
如果您希望在Windows 7上关闭Hyper-V虚拟机的自动启动,可以按照以下步骤进行操作:

  • 首先,打开Hyper-V管理器。
  • 在Hyper-V管理器中,找到并选择您想要禁止自动启动的虚拟机。
  • 在右侧操作窗格中,选择“关闭”。
  • 在弹出的确认窗口中,选择“关闭虚拟机”。
  • 最后,将虚拟机从自动启动列表中删除,以确保在下次计算机启动时不会自动打开虚拟机。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3245121

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部